Appropriate Preposition:

  • Enquire into ( অনুসন্ধান করা (কোন ব্যপার) ) He enquired of me into the matter.
  • Tolerant of ( সহিষ্ণু ) We must be tolerant of opposition.
  • Attend upon ( সেবা করা ) She attends upon her mother.
  • Similar to ( সদৃশ ) This pen is similar to that.
  • Dedicate to ( উৎসর্গ করা ) This book is dedicated to his father.
  • Prefer to ( অধিক পছন্দ করা ) I prefer coffee to tea.

Idioms:

  • Slip of the tongue ( বলায় সামান্য ভুল ) This is a slip of the tongue, don't lay much stress on it.
  • Dead of night ( মধ্য রাত্রি ) The robbers broke into the house at dead of night.
  • Red letter day ( স্মরণীয় দিন ) The 21 February is a red letter day in the history of Bangladesh.
  • Wild goose chase ( পন্ডশ্রম ) Do not waste time in wild goose chase.
  • pound of flesh ( এক চুল এদিক ওদিক নয় )
  • By hook or by crook ( যে কোন উপায়ে ) You must do this work by hook or by crook.
